Reverse Logistics : Streamlining Pallet Recovery
Reverse logistics encompasses the movement and management of goods returning from their final destination. A crucial aspect within this process is optimizing pallet recovery. Pallet recovery involves collecting, inspecting, repairing, and repurposing pallets to minimize waste and decrease operational costs. This proactive approach strengthens supply chain efficiency, promotes sustainability, and finally raises profitability.
- Important benefits of optimizing pallet recovery include:
- Reduced elimination of valuable materials.
- Financial savings on new pallet procurement and disposal fees.
- Streamlined supply chain visibility and traceability.
- Positive green impact through material reuse.
By implementing robust systems for pallet recovery, businesses can maximize their reverse logistics operations and achieve significant gains.

Unlocking Circularity: Reverse Logistics for Pallet Materials
Reverse logistics plays a crucial role in achieving circularity within the pallet industry. By establishing efficient systems for gathering used pallets, we can reduce waste and utilize resource efficiency. This involves establishing robust processes for assessing pallet condition, classifying them based on damage, and delivering them to appropriate hubs for refurbishment. Through these initiatives, we can extend the lifespan of pallets, minimizing the demand for virgin materials and advancing a more sustainable logistics network.
